Teen Missing For Weeks Found Dead In Vacant Home's Chimney

Jeremy Wadsworth/The Blade via AP

Port Clinton police say the body of a teenager missing for more than three weeks was found Tuesday in the chimney of a vacant home in his neighborhood.

Police Chief Rob Hickman says 14-year-old Harley Dilly likely crawled up an outside antenna to gain access to the chimney, then became stuck inside: 
Volunteers along with state and local have been searching for Dilly since he was last seen leaving home for school on the morning of December 20. Hickman says there were no signs of foul play. An autopsy is scheduled for Tuesday.
